Republican Leader Condemns Election of NYC Mayor Amid Far-Left Agenda Concerns

Stella Green, November 4, 2025

The chair of the Republican National Committee criticized Democrats for electing Zohran Mamdani as mayor of New York City, warning that voters will “hold them accountable” in the 2026 midterms. Joe Gruters released a statement following Mamdani’s victory over former Gov. Andrew Cuomo, calling it proof of the party’s shift toward extremism.

“Democrats have officially handed New York City over to a self-proclaimed communist, and hardworking families will be the ones paying the price,” Gruters said in the statement. He accused Mamdani of promoting policies that would “push businesses out, drain taxpayers dry, and drive one of America’s greatest cities into lawlessness.”

Mamdani, a self-described democratic socialist, has advocated for government control over housing through rent “socialization,” a citywide wealth tax, and municipal takeover of utilities. He also supports cutting police funding, replacing traditional law enforcement with “community justice councils,” and expanding taxpayer-funded benefits to undocumented immigrants. His “economic democracy” plan includes city-owned banks, guaranteed jobs, and worker-run cooperatives.

Gruters accused the Democratic Party of abandoning common sense by embracing Mamdani’s agenda, stating, “Next year, Democrats will be held accountable by voters for embracing Mamdani’s far-left agenda and the consequences it will bring.”

Mamdani defeated Cuomo with over 50% of the vote, while Cuomo received nearly 42% with 90% of precincts reporting. Republican Curtis Sliwa finished third with 7%.
